To ensure strong genetic quality in poultry, selective breeding is key,choosing only high-performing, disease-resistant birds while avoiding inbreeding. Consistent record-keeping, culling weak stock, and sourcing from reputable hatcheries also go a long way in maintaining superior genetics.
